Organisation Overview: RiverLife Community Services (RCS) is a non-profit organization located in the Northern Eastern part of Singapore. It is registered with the National Council of Social Services (NCSS) and is recognized as an institution of Public Character (IPC). RCS is also a Family Life Ambassador (FLA) of MSF. RCS provides age-appropriate curriculums for our children, youth and family programmes. We seek to empower low-income families with young children to thrive and build stronger communities in Singapore.
Brief Description: This position allows interns to gain exposure and experience in working with low-income families, children and youths. The intern is responsible for working closely with the staff to plan, organize and implement programmes and activities for low-income families, manage volunteers and conduct evaluation and needs assessment to enhance and measure the effectiveness of programme in supporting the community.
